Vibrations vs. Penetration

The main distinction comes down to one key feature: vibration. Vibrators are designed to, well, vibrate, providing a delightful sensory experience that can be focused on the clitoris, G-spot, or any other erogenous zone. Dildos, on the other hand, are all about the penetration, offering a more substantial and filling sensation.

Hands-Free vs. Hands-On

Another key difference is the level of user involvement. Vibrators can often be used hands-free, allowing you to sit back and enjoy the ride (literally). Dildos, on the other hand, typically require a bit more manual dexterity, whether you’re using them solo or with a partner.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the main purpose of a vibrator?

Vibrators are designed primarily for sexual stimulation and pleasure. They often feature a motor that creates vibrations, which can be used to stimulate various erogenous zones, such as the clitoris, vagina, or anus. Vibrators can be used for solo play or during intimate activities with a partner. They come in a variety of shapes, sizes, and functions to cater to different preferences and needs.

What is the main purpose of a dildo?

Dildos, on the other hand, are primarily used for penetration. They are typically shaped like a penis and are designed to be inserted into the vagina or anus for sexual stimulation. Dildos do not have a vibrating mechanism and are often used for penetrative sex, either during solo play or with a partner. They can be made from a variety of materials, including silicone, glass, metal, or even wood.

How do the sensations differ between a vibrator and a dildo?

The main difference in sensation lies in the vibrating mechanism of the vibrator. Vibrators provide a pulsating, buzzing sensation that can be intensely pleasurable, especially when targeting sensitive areas like the clitoris or G-spot. Dildos, on the other hand, offer a more steady, penetrative sensation, mimicking the sensation of intercourse.

Can a vibrator and a dildo be used interchangeably?

While both vibrators and dildos can be used for penetration, they are designed for different purposes. Vibrators are primarily focused on providing stimulation through vibrations, while dildos are more about the sensation of penetration. Some people may use a vibrator and a dildo together for a combined experience, but they are not entirely interchangeable.
